Understanding Rival Crock Pot Models
Rival offers a range of slow cookers with different capacities and features. I found it helpful to start by figuring out what size I needed. They typically come in sizes from 3 to 7 quarts. If you often cook for just yourself or two people, a 3 to 4-quart model is perfect. For family meals or meal prepping, I recommend going for 6 or 7 quarts.
Features to Look For
When I was shopping, I looked at these key features:
- Programmable Settings: Some Rival Crock Pots have digital timers and multiple cooking modes (low, high, warm). I love having a programmable timer because it lets me set it and forget it.
- Removable Stoneware: I prefer models with a removable ceramic pot because it’s easier to clean and can go straight to the table.
- Lid Type: Glass lids let you check on your food without lifting the lid and losing heat, which is great for slow cooking.
- Keep Warm Function: This feature keeps food warm after cooking, so your meal stays ready until you’re home.
- Power and Wattage: Higher wattage means faster heating, which can be handy if you’re short on time.
Size and Capacity Considerations
I always recommend thinking about how many people you usually cook for. If you like to make meals in bulk and store leftovers, a larger crock pot is a better investment. Also, consider your kitchen counter space because bigger models take up more room.
Ease of Cleaning
Cleaning is a big deal for me. Rival Crock Pots with dishwasher-safe stoneware and lids save so much time. Avoid models with fixed inserts unless you don’t mind scrubbing.
